कोई skill नहीं. कोई taste नहीं.
(blog.kinglycrow.com)- LLM के दौर में अब कोई भी ऐप बना सकता है, लेकिन असली बाधा skill नहीं बल्कि taste है, और यह बाधा बिल्कुल भी कम नहीं हुई है
- सार्वजनिक रूप से दिखने वाले ज़्यादातर vibe coding ऐप भरे-पड़े आइडिया की भद्दी नकल हैं, और कम skill और कम taste वाले सबसे निचले quadrant में आते हैं
- skill और taste एक-दूसरे से जुड़े हुए हैं, और बाज़ार जितना ज़्यादा saturated होता है, लोगों का ध्यान पाने के लिए इन दोनों का और ऊँचा स्तर चाहिए
- OpenClaw जैसे उदाहरण तकनीकी रूप से अधूरे होने के बावजूद ऊँचे taste और अलग personality की वजह से ध्यान खींचते हैं
- LLM ऐसा दिखाते हैं जैसे उन्होंने entry barrier कम कर दी हो, लेकिन वास्तव में वे ‘taste’ नाम की अदृश्य बाधा को और मज़बूत कर रहे हैं
skill और taste का magic quadrant
- skill और taste से बने दो axes का एक quadrant मौजूद है
- बहुत से लोग अपने taste और skill को ज़रूरत से ज़्यादा आँकते हैं, या फिर उनकी परवाह ही नहीं करते
- LLM की वजह से यह उत्साह फैला कि अब कोई भी अपने सपनों का ऐप बना सकता है, लेकिन किसी को उस सपनों वाले ऐप की ज़रूरत नहीं है
- हर दिन आने वाले vibe coding ऐप अधूरे और भद्दे होते हैं, और अक्सर पहले से पूरी तरह saturated आइडिया के derivative भर होते हैं
- यह quadrant के सबसे निचले हिस्से में आता है — कोई skill नहीं. कोई taste नहीं. (No Skill. No Taste.)
- ऐसे output की बाढ़ लंबे समय से skill जमा करते आए developers को थका देती है, और पूरे community में noise और fatigue पैदा करती है
taste पहले से ही असली चीज़ थी
- Hacker News(HN) में बहुत पहले से ‘taste’ ही यह तय करता आया है कि कौन-सा content टिकेगा और कौन-सा नहीं
- तकनीकी रूप से polished ऐप भी अगर लोगों से connect नहीं कर पाता, तो ध्यान नहीं पाता
- इसके उलट, एक साधारण CRUD ऐप भी अगर relatability और concept साफ़ हो, तो front page तक पहुँच सकता है
- उदाहरण: 24 घंटे तक कोई message न छोड़े तो गायब हो जाने वाली वेबसाइट (This Website Will Self-destruct) संरचना में सरल थी, लेकिन मज़बूत taste का नतीजा थी
saturation और taste threshold का रिश्ता
- skill और taste आपस में जुड़े हुए हैं, और जितना ज़्यादा market saturation होगा, taste की threshold पार करने के लिए उतनी ही ज़्यादा skill चाहिए होगी
- एक और ‘todo app’ को भी ध्यान पाने के लिए मौजूदा expectations से ऊपर की समझ और polish चाहिए
- LLM इस ढाँचे को और साफ़ कर देते हैं — समस्या LLM इस्तेमाल करने में नहीं है, बल्कि इस बात में है कि दूसरों से स्वीकार्य न्यूनतम threshold पार करने लायक skill और taste की कमी है
OpenClaw का मामला
- OpenClaw तकनीकी रूप से अव्यवस्थित था और उसमें security issues भी थे, लेकिन मज़बूत concept और taste की वजह से उसे तुरंत ध्यान मिला
- users ने उसकी कम polish के बावजूद उसकी aesthetic appeal पर प्रतिक्रिया दी
- यह दिखाता है कि तकनीकी perfection से ज़्यादा taste एक बड़ा driving force हो सकता है
taste की कमी अभी समस्या क्यों बन रही है
- क्योंकि जो लोग अपने taste को ज़रूरत से ज़्यादा आँकते हैं, उनके लिए हर आइडिया को तुरंत public करने वाला माहौल बन गया है
- LLM ऐसा लगते हैं जैसे उन्होंने entry barrier कम कर दी हो, लेकिन वास्तव में ‘taste’ नाम का अदृश्य मानदंड अब भी मौजूद है
- कोई भी अपना idea post कर सकता है, लेकिन ज़्यादातर लोग अपने taste के स्तर का सही आकलन नहीं कर पाते
- समय के साथ लोग etiquette सीखेंगे या निराशा का सामना करेंगे, और यह प्रवाह स्वाभाविक रूप से कम होगा
- मौजूदा स्थिति crypto boom जैसी है—सबको लगता है कि वे अमीर बन सकते हैं, लेकिन ज़्यादातर नहीं बनेंगे
- असली barrier कभी गायब नहीं हुआ; LLM ने उसे हटाया नहीं, बल्कि और साफ़ करके सामने ला दिया है
“skill हो या न हो, अगर पहले taste नहीं सीखा, तो threshold पार नहीं की जा सकती”
अतिरिक्त टिप्पणी
- taste target audience के हिसाब से बदल सकता है, लेकिन एक न्यूनतम सार्वभौमिक मानदंड फिर भी मौजूद होता है
काम को public करना ज़रूरी है, लेकिन बुनियादी threshold पहले खुद पार करने के बाद ही उसे सामने लाना चाहिए - अगर आप vibe coding कर रहे हैं, तो उलटे और ऊँची taste sensitivity चाहिए, और नतीजे की ज़िम्मेदारी creator की ही होती है
10 टिप्पणियां
7 side project बना चुके व्यक्ति के तौर पर, मैं इससे सहमत भी हूँ और थोड़ा अलग भी सोचता हूँ.
यह सही है कि taste महत्वपूर्ण है, लेकिन समस्या यह है कि कुछ बनाकर देखने से पहले अक्सर इंसान को यह भी नहीं पता होता कि उसके पास अपना taste है या नहीं। मैंने भी शुरुआत में यही सोचकर शुरू किया था कि "शायद यह थोड़ा अलग होगा", लेकिन बनाने, public करने और feedback पाने के बाद ही सच में महसूस हुआ कि "अच्छा, यह वह नहीं था"।
यह सच है कि vibe coding से निकले कच्चे नतीजे बहुत भरे पड़े हैं, लेकिन मुझे लगता है कि उसी प्रक्रिया में कुछ लोग अपना taste भी खोज लेते हैं। शुरू से taste होता नहीं, वह बनाते-बनाते पैदा होता है।
लेकिन, जैसा कि लेख में कहा गया है, "कम-से-कम न्यूनतम threshold पार करने के बाद ही चीज़ें बाहर लानी चाहिए"—इस बात से मैं सच में सहमत हूँ। मेरा मानना है कि उस threshold को पार न कर पाना अक्सर taste की कमी नहीं, बल्कि sincerity की कमी का मामला होता है।
शायद इसलिए कि इसका अनुवाद कोरियाई में किया गया है, "चिह्यांग" शब्द उतना असरदार नहीं लगता।
ऐसा कहा गया है।
https://chatgpt.com/share/699bd264-b6cc-8001-97a3-57f814eca24e
कौशल नहीं। रुचि नहीं।
Greg Brockman का ट्वीट - रुचि एक नया मुख्य कौशल है : Taste is a new core skill
Steve Jobs का CBS इंटरव्यू - आख़िरकार सब कुछ रुचि पर आकर ठहरता है. Ultimately it comes down to taste
Paul Graham का रचनाकारों के लिए रुचि (2002)
लगता है
Tasteशब्द इस अर्थ में उम्मीद से कहीं पहले से इस्तेमाल होता आ रहा है।Linus Torvalds का Ted इंटरव्यू - अच्छी पसंद वाले हिस्से पर
Hacker News की राय
मैं खुद एक flashcard app बना रहा हूँ
Quizlet मेरी पसंद का नहीं था, और जिस तरीके से मैं चाहता हूँ उसी तरह परफेक्ट काम करने वाली चीज़ खुद बनाना मुझे अच्छा लगता है
दूसरों को वह पसंद आए या नहीं, इससे मुझे फर्क नहीं पड़ता। पसंद व्यक्तिनिष्ठ होती है
दुनिया में दस लाख todo apps हों तो भी मुझे ठीक लगता है। कोई न कोई अपने लिए सही वाला ढूँढ लेगा, या मेरी तरह खुद बना लेगा
अहम बात यह है कि मैं इस बात की शिकायत नहीं करता कि दूसरी apps मेरे मानक पर खरी नहीं उतरतीं। हर किसी का अपनी तरह app बना पाना एक खूबसूरत बात है
उदाहरण के लिए, अगर मैं नशे में canvas पर यूँ ही paint फेंक दूँ और उसे Jan van Eyck की कृति के बगल में टाँग दूँ, तो वह सिर्फ व्यक्तिनिष्ठता का मामला नहीं रह जाता
हाँ, यह मज़ाक है, लेकिन मुझे लगता है कि पसंद पूरी तरह व्यक्तिनिष्ठ नहीं होती, उसमें जनसांख्यिकीय रुझान जैसी कुछ हद तक मापी जा सकने वाली बातें भी होती हैं
यही वह रवैया है जो मैं कहना चाहता था उसके उलट energy है
ऐसे apps में सुविधाजनक UI सबसे ज़्यादा अहम होता है। उसे अपने मुताबिक पूरी तरह ढाल लेना ही बहुत संतोष देता है
मैं एक notes app भी बनाना चाहता हूँ। मौजूदा apps में character limit, search न होना, धीमा startup जैसी छोटी-छोटी दिक्कतें बहुत थीं
ऐसी चीज़ें व्यक्तिनिष्ठ कम और लगभग वस्तुनिष्ठ ज़्यादा लगती हैं
software में ‘अच्छी पसंद’ सिर्फ सजावट की बात नहीं, बल्कि उस interface की मूल प्रकृति से जुड़ी है जिससे user interact करता है
coding की मुश्किल code से ज़्यादा data में होती है
data को ले जाना और transform करना मुश्किल है, और distributed environment में एक गलती से loss हो सकता है
AI तेज feedback loop में अच्छा काम करता है, लेकिन distributed data या privacy constraints वाले माहौल में उसकी सीमाएँ हैं
आखिरकार software business data के माली जैसा है। जब ग्राहक data ले जाता है, तभी churn होता है
AI कितना भी आगे बढ़ जाए, वह user की निर्णय क्षमता की जगह नहीं ले सकता। उसे पार करते ही स्वायत्तता खो जाती है
मुझे लगता है कि ‘पसंद’ पहले से मौजूद चीज़ों को पर्याप्त ध्यान से देखने भर से भी कुछ हद तक सीखी जा सकती है
अगर पहले से बहुत मिलती-जुलती चीज़ें हैं, तो पहले यह पूछना चाहिए कि मेरी चीज़ में क्या फर्क है, और क्या मैं उसे maintain करने की इच्छा रखता हूँ
आखिर में यह एक-दूसरे के समय का सम्मान करने का सवाल है। हर कोई हज़ारों समान apps की बजाय कुछ ठीक से बनी apps चाहता है
Claude code से 90 मिनट में बना ली, और TestFlight के ज़रिए दोस्तों से feedback ले रहा हूँ
आखिर में नई app की नहीं, मौजूदा functionality को थोड़ा सा सँवारने की ही ज़रूरत थी
मौजूदा apps से फर्क को साफ़ दिखाना अहम है
fashion की तरह, नियमों को समझने के बाद ही उन्हें तोड़ा जा सकता है, और वही असली पसंद है
सतही पसंद trend की तरह आसानी से बदलती है, लेकिन गहरी पसंद पहचान और संज्ञानात्मक संरचना में जड़ पकड़ती है
यह बचपन से लगभग न बदलने वाली चीज़ है। पसंद को नकारना ‘मैं’ नाम की सत्ता को नकारने जैसा है
वस्तुनिष्ठ मानदंडों की ओर जाना होगा तभी कौशल और पसंद बनती है। कला में भी ‘अच्छा है या नहीं’ से ज़्यादा ‘focus कहाँ है’ पूछना अहम है
मुझे लगता है कि भविष्य में apps का दौर blog की तरह हर किसी के पास कम-से-कम एक होने वाला हो सकता है
ज़्यादातर साधारण होंगी, कुछ शानदार होंगी, और कुछ बिना किसी को पता चले दब जाएँगी
मुझे यह ठीक लगता है। अहम बात यह है कि quality में फर्क समझने के लिए आखिरकार खुद इस्तेमाल करना ही पड़ेगा
इसलिए developers को blog या GitHub जैसी जगहों पर भरोसा बनाना होगा
आगे programming शायद indie game industry की तरह reputation और reviews पर आधारित एक ढीले network की ओर बढ़ेगी
मैं लेखक की भावना से सहमत हूँ, लेकिन ‘पसंदहीन बाहरी लोगों’ के आने की आलोचना करना थोड़ा खटकता है
पसंद जन्मजात नहीं होती, वह इसी अव्यवस्थित प्रक्रिया के भीतर बनती है जिसे हम अभी देख रहे हैं
पहले गर्व से बनाया गया अपना पहला program आज की नज़र से देखें, तो वही growth का सबूत है
विडंबना यह है कि “बहुत ज़्यादा todo apps” की आलोचना करते हुए फिर एक और AI से जुड़ी पोस्ट डालना विरोधाभासी लगता है
बाज़ार के saturated होने की बात बहुत होती है, लेकिन विविधता की माँग अब भी मौजूद है
New York की Restaurant Row की तरह, लोग विकल्प चाहते हैं
Clorox जैसे साधारण product भी branding और marketing के दम पर एक quarter में 150 million dollar से ज़्यादा कमा रहे हैं
दिखने वाले products (कपड़े, कार) में brands ज़्यादा होते हैं, और न दिखने वाले products (जैसे underwear) में कम
apps में भी यही बात लागू होती है, जहाँ personalization से ज़्यादा पूर्वानुमेय interface को पसंद किया जाता है
WSJ लेख लिंक
मैंने भी सोमवार का पूरा दिन लगाकर vibe-coding से वह app पूरी की जिसे मैं लंबे समय से बनाना चाहता था
लेकिन तब महसूस हुआ कि वास्तव में लगातार इस्तेमाल होने लायक ‘बाँधकर रखने की ताकत’ बनाना मुश्किल है
मौजूदा paid apps मेरी पसंद के मुताबिक नहीं थीं, इसलिए मैंने खुद बनाई, और Claude की वजह से अब यह कोशिश करने लायक लगा
लेख दिलचस्प था, लेकिन इस दावे से सहमत नहीं हूँ कि कौशल और पसंद हमेशा अनुपाती होते हैं
बेहतरीन engineers में भी अपनी field के बाहर बेहद खराब पसंद वाले लोग बहुत हैं
उल्टा, कम entry barrier दूसरी fields के लोगों को खूबसूरत नतीजे बनाने का मौका दे सकता है
लगता है कि अब ऐसा दौर आएगा जहाँ प्रामाणिक और पसंद वाले रचनाकार अलग से नज़र आएँगे
self-expression एक तरह का प्रतिरोध बन जाएगा, और UI/UX या website design फिर से व्यक्तित्व वाले इंटरनेट की ओर लौट सकता है
पुराने MySpace, Geocities, Cameron’s World जैसी भावना फिर लौट सकती है
असली पसंद वहाँ से आती है जहाँ model मुझे lead नहीं करता, बल्कि मैं model को कंट्रोल करने की क्षमता रखता हूँ
बल्कि मैं उससे यह जाँचता हूँ कि मेरे ideas घिसे-पिटे या साधारण तो नहीं हैं
अगर मेरा सोचा हुआ ending model द्वारा सुझाए गए 10 में से एक निकले, तो यह संकेत है कि मेरा idea बासी है
उनकी लालची data collection को जानते हुए भी पोस्ट करते रहना मूर्खता जैसा लगता है
शायद इसे अपनी अलग पहचान के साथ भी अनुवाद किया जा सकता है।
टूल बनाने की बाधा कम हो जाने से, ज़रूरत पूरी करने वाले ज़रूरी फ़ीचर अब कोई भी दे सकता है
इसलिए मुझे लगता है कि अंतर पैदा करने की लड़ाई ज़रूरत से आगे के क्षेत्र में होने वाली है.
इस हिस्से को "रुचि" कहकर व्यक्त किया जा रहा है, और हमारे लिए ज़्यादा परिचित शब्दों में कहें तो शायद "sense" ज़्यादा सही हो सकता है, लेकिन इसे साफ़-साफ़ परिभाषित करना मुश्किल लगता है. यह भी सोचने लायक है कि क्या यह सीखने की श्रेणी में आता है.
क्योंकि यह ज़रूरत से आगे का क्षेत्र है, शायद यह कला के काफ़ी क़रीब का तत्व भी हो सकता है..
क्योंकि किसी tool की उपयोगिता ही उसकी पहली value होती है।